Management highlights
• Divested operations in China on April 2, extinguished $183 million of redemption obligations and later an additional $17 million, transitioning to a U.S.-based global biotech. • Streamlined organization, built a new U.S.-based leadership team including CFO Joe Skelton and CMO Phillip Dennis, and engaged PWCUS as corporate auditor. • Significantly advanced three oncology programs: uliledlimab, givastomig, and ragistomig with upcoming milestones; uliledlimab expects to initiate a frontline combination study in H1 2025, givastomig to present updated Phase I monotherapy data at ESMO 2024, and ragistomig showed early positive data at ASCO 2024.

Guidance
• Cash runway expected to take I-MAB into 2027. • Expect to present updated Phase I dose expansion data for givastomig at ESMO 2024. • Anticipate initiating first patient dose in the uliledlimab combination study in patients with advanced non-small cell lung cancer in H1 2025. • Expect top line data from the givastomig combo study in gastric cancers in H2 2025. • Expect top line progression-free survival data from the randomized Phase II study by TJ Bio for uliledlimab in H2 2025.
Q&A highlights
Q: Joe Catanzaro asked about the upcoming ESMO update for givastomig and comparison to Claudin 18.2 ADC landscape.
A: Phillip Dennis stated the ESMO data will be from dose expansion cohorts with gastric cancer, noting exquisite safety and ORR, and that giva's tolerability makes it well-suited for combination with frontline therapy like nivolumab and Folfox, differentiating from ADCs with better tox profile for combination use.
Q: Unknown Analyst inquired about targeted finish date for transitioning to U.S.-based auditor, expenses split, and pipeline strategy.
A: Sean Fu responded that PWCUS is now the corporate auditor, going burn rate will be lower due to streamlined organization, and the team is actively looking to license in and collaborate on oncology-focused assets with potential for adjacent therapeutic areas.
Q: Andres Maldonado asked about efficacy benchmarks for uliledlimab combination study and leveraging data from TJ Bio study.
A: Phillip Dennis mentioned benchmarks against Keynote 189, focusing on clinically meaningful improvements, and external signals from competitor studies validating the adenosine pathway, with interest in outcomes from studies with other CD73-targeted assets to support uli's hypothesis.
